Born on December 10, 1971, Brian Gene Nichols is a convicted murderer best known for breaking out of the Fulton County Courthouse in Atlanta, Georgia, on March 11, 2005, and going on a killing spree. When Nichols broke free from custody while he was on trial for rape, he killed the judge overseeing his case, a court reporter, a Fulton County Sheriff's deputy, and eventually an ICE special agent. David Pagniano was sentenced to life in prison without the possibility of parole for murdering his wife, Sandra Pagniano. The crime took place in 2017 amid a contentious divorce. Sandra Pagniano was kidnapped from her home, driven to a remote location, and buried alive. Evidence revealed that she struggled vigorously while in the grave and was likely conscious for up to five minutes after being buried. In December 2024, Chicago resident Marisol Vazquez, 37, was arrested and charged with first-degree murder following the death of her 21-month-old daughter, Lucia. On December 20, emergency responders found Lucia unresponsive in their East Garfield Park home, with water emerging from her mouth, suggesting drowning.
